An accessible guide to the development of modern investment and portfolio theory and how you can use it to create an effective investment portfolio The Architecture of Wealth: The Art and Science of Portfolio Construction, by experienced investment researchers Andrew Clarke and Nelson Wicas with portfolio manager Ganesh Suntharam, is an in-depth strategy guide for building a portfolio using techniques that reliably result in superior returns. In the book, the authors outline the theory underlying modern portfolio construction, from the development of modern portfolio theory in the 1950s and 1960s to recent developments in behavioral economics. They also discuss the trial-and-error and compromise necessary to translate theory into real-world investing decision. Finally, the authors explain the advanced methodological and analytical techniques that they’ve used for over three decades to identify promising investing opportunities. An expert discussion of the last 75 years of investment management theory Explorations of risk models, optimization, and trading skill in the real world Step-by-step guides to constructing a modern investment portfolio Perfect for undergraduate students in advanced economics and investment management courses, The Architecture of Wealth is also a must-read for MBA students, professionals pursuing a Certified Financial Analyst designation, and anyone else with an interest in portfolio theory and how it can be effectively applied to the contemporary markets.
